### Payroll export format change — Tallyfern v2

As of this release, Tallyfern emits the v2 fixed-width payroll export instead of the old CSV. Downstream imports at partner systems will reject v1 files after the cutoff date. If a customer reports a failed import, verify their tenant has been switched over. The export settings currently in effect are shown below.

config for hawip-bahop:
[fendor]
host = fendor.paliqworks.corp
user = fendor_svc
database = fendor_prod

**14:32 — Taillight CLI regression identified.** Support confirmed that `taillight follow` stopped streaming after 90 seconds for all Dorvane-region tenants. Engineering traced it to a heartbeat change in the 4.7 rollout that closed idle connections prematurely. A rollback was initiated at 14:40 and completed by 14:51. All affected sessions can be correlated in the aggregator using the build token noted below.

build token for kahap-kagef: htk21_72c3f5c849032e1954b31

# Service Accounts: String Extraction

The `extract-i18n` script pulls translatable strings from all Bramblewick repos and pushes them to the Glossa service. It runs under the `i18n-extractor` service account. Do not run it under your personal account; Glossa rate-limits individual users aggressively. The account has write access to the staging catalog only. Set the token in your shell before invoking the script. The current staging token is below.

API key for kahap-kafog: zpat15_6qzxZ7YR8aDwjmp

Subject: Memtrace cut-over complete

Team,

Cut-over to Memtrace v2 for GPU memory profiling finished last night. Old v1 agents are disabled; any tickets referencing v1 dashboards should be closed as resolved-by-migration. Sampling overhead is now under 2% and allocation traces include kernel names. Known gap: profiles older than 30 days were not migrated. Point customers at the v2 docs for setup questions. For reference when troubleshooting, the agent now runs with the following configuration.

settings of bagaf-bawip:
[aldax]
port = 5000
region = south-4
host = aldax.brasklabs.corp
team = brivan
timeout_ms = 2000
retries = 2